More

    What is the Difference Between Web Design and Web Development?

    Web design focuses on a website’s appearance and user experience, using design tools to make it attractive, like the trusted web design in New Braunfels from Texas Web Design. Web development, however, involves coding the site to function. Understanding these distinct roles is crucial for anyone entering the online space, whether creating a website or just curious about website creation. Let’s clarify the responsibilities of each role in web creation.

    Definition and Scope

    Web design makes websites look good and easy to use, focusing on colors and layouts. Web development deals with the site’s technical side, using code to make it run well and be interactive. Both are key for building everything from simple to complex online platforms.

    Designers make websites look nice and user-friendly, while developers ensure they’re fast, secure, and work well. Full-stack developers do it all, keeping sites attractive, speedy, safe, and smooth.

    Key Roles and Responsibilities

    Web designers create attractive, user-friendly websites by selecting top colors, fonts, and images that highlight the brand’s style. They prioritize user experience in their designs. Web developers code in HTML, CSS, and JavaScript to make designs work. They make sure the site runs well on all devices and browsers, add new features, and update it regularly.

    Designers make websites look good and easy to use by keeping up with trends. Developers code to create safe and working websites. They test and fix bugs to ensure compatibility across browsers, maintaining the site’s performance over time.

    Skills and Tools

    To create cool websites, master coding with HTML, CSS, and JavaScript. Use Adobe Photoshop and Sketch for design. Use React or Angular to make your site fun and easy to use. Remember, knowing SEO and how users experience your site is key to making it appealing and user-friendly.

    Skills for Web Designers

    Web designers must be skilled in both creative design and tech, knowing how to use tools like Adobe Creative Suite and Sketch. They must also know HTML and CSS. This knowledge lets them handle basic coding tasks. Understanding UX principles helps them create user-friendly sites.

    Skills for Web Developers

    Web developers must master several programming languages. JavaScript, Python, or PHP are key for creating dynamic sites. They should be familiar with frameworks like React or Vue.js. These skills help in building complex web applications. Developers also need strong problem-solving skills and attention to detail.

    Tools for Designers

    Designers rely on tools like Adobe Photoshop, Illustrator, and XD for visuals, and use Figma and InVision for user experience design. They also use WordPress to put their designs into action.

    Tools for Developers

    Developers use tools like Visual Studio Code and Sublime Text for coding. They manage their code changes with systems like Git. Platforms like GitHub allow them to collaborate with others. They also use development frameworks like Bootstrap to speed up the coding process.

    End-User Focus

    Focusing on the user is key in web development and design, making websites easy to use, accessible, and fun for visitors. By keeping the user’s needs first, developers and designers can make websites that people enjoy more. This not only makes users happy but also helps keep them coming back and boosts conversions.

    User Experience in Design

    Designers focus on making websites easy to navigate. They ensure users find what they need quickly. This involves intuitive navigation and a clear layout. Accessibility is key. Websites must be accessible to everyone, including those with disabilities. Designers also strive for consistent and engaging visuals. These elements keep users interested and increase their time on the site.

    User Interaction in Development

    Developers implement interactive features like forms and buttons. These elements engage users and enhance functionality. Responsive design is crucial. It ensures websites work well on all devices. Developers also work on making sites load quickly and run smoothly. Fast performance is essential for a good user experience.

    Importance of Usability

    Usability directly affects how satisfied users are with a website. It can determine whether they stay or leave. Testing helps identify usability issues early. This allows for fixes before launch. Continuous improvement is vital. It should be based on real user feedback. This approach keeps the site relevant and user-friendly.

    Testing and Feedback

    Before launching, thorough testing is necessary. This includes checking for usability, speed, and security flaws. Different types of testing uncover different issues. User feedback is invaluable after launch. It guides refinements and improvements, ensuring the website meets user needs.

    Work With Professionals Now!

    Web design and web development are key to making great websites. Design deals with how sites look, while development makes them function. Learning about both is the start of your journey in the digital world. Dive into courses, play with coding and design tools, and begin creating. Be curious and create websites that grab attention. Want to stand out online? Start now.

    Share

    Latest Updates

    Frequently Asked Questions

    Related Articles

    Where to Buy Bournvita Biscuits Online: Best Deals and Bulk Options

    Cadbury, a brand that made our chocolaty dreams come true, offers more than just...

    Discover the Top Outdoor Dining Spots in Bangalore

    Bangalore, a city known for its pleasant weather and vibrant food scene, offers some...

    What is Rekcolbda? Understanding the Mystery Behind the Term

    In today's world of rapidly evolving technology, marketing buzzwords, and internet trends, many unfamiliar...

    RedRedist CKTG: Guide to Its Innovations and Applications

    In the world of advanced technologies and data-driven solutions, RedRedist CKTG has emerged as...